MySQL无法使用top命令的原因主要有以下几点:
1、MySQL和top命令的设计理念不同
2、MySQL没有提供类似top命令的功能
3、top命令主要用于监控Linux系统的进程,而MySQL是一个数据库管理系统
下面分别详细说明这几点原因:
1、MySQL和top命令的设计理念不同
top命令是Linux系统下的一个实时监控系统进程的工具,它可以动态地查看系统中各个进程的资源占用情况,如CPU、内存等,而MySQL是一个关系型数据库管理系统,主要用于存储、管理和查询数据,它们的设计理念和使用场景完全不同,因此MySQL没有提供类似top命令的功能。
2、MySQL没有提供类似top命令的功能
虽然MySQL没有提供类似top命令的功能,但是可以通过查询系统表和视图来获取一些关于MySQL服务器性能的信息,可以查询information_schema
库中的global_status
、session_status
等表来获取服务器的连接数、缓存命中率等信息,还可以通过设置慢查询日志来分析SQL执行效率。
3、top命令主要用于监控Linux系统的进程,而MySQL是一个数据库管理系统
top命令主要用于监控Linux系统的进程,它可以实时显示系统中各个进程的资源占用情况,如CPU、内存等,而MySQL是一个数据库管理系统,主要用于存储、管理和查询数据,它们的主要功能和使用场景完全不同,因此MySQL没有提供类似top命令的功能。
由于MySQL和top命令的设计理念和使用场景完全不同,以及MySQL没有提供类似top命令的功能,因此MySQL无法使用top命令,但是可以通过查询系统表和视图来获取一些关于MySQL服务器性能的信息,或者设置慢查询日志来分析SQL执行效率。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/505309.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复